Abstract

Advancements in robotic surgical technology have enabled urologists to better meet the demands of minimally invasive ureteral reconstruction. A wide range of benign and malignant disease can be me managed with robotic surgery. Various applications have been described in the literature, and outcomes are generally excellent with low rates of disease recurrence and rare major complications. Herein, we describe basic techniques for robotic ureteral reconstruction as well as more detailed instruction and published outcomes for specific procedures.
